Updated 5 September 2026, 23:19 CEST — A grass fire near Scrubs Lane in North Kensington halted trains between London Paddington, Heathrow Airport and Reading on Saturday afternoon, causing widespread cancellations across the airport rail links. London Fire Brigade said it received the first call at 16:11 BST and later confirmed that firefighters brought the blaze under control at 20:36 BST.
Six fire engines and about 40 firefighters attended, supported by crews from Hammersmith, Paddington, Ealing and surrounding stations, according to London Fire Brigade. The brigade said the fire affected the Elizabeth line and the Great Western Main Line into Paddington. It also reported that firefighters and Transport for London safely evacuated around 380 passengers from an Elizabeth line train stranded during the incident. No injuries were reported in the brigade’s published update.
National Rail described the resulting disruption as major and said passengers faced cancellations, delays and altered journeys on services operated by the Elizabeth line, Great Western Railway and Heathrow Express. The BBC reported that all trains serving Heathrow from Paddington had been halted and that disruption was expected to continue until the end of Saturday. Heathrow’s official travel page directed passengers to consult National Rail, Transport for London and Heathrow Express for the latest service information.
The disruption severed the two principal direct rail connections between central London and Heathrow: the Elizabeth line and Heathrow Express. The Piccadilly line remained an alternative route, although the BBC reported separate delays on that service during the evening. Travellers were advised by the operators to check their journeys and allow additional time rather than travel to Paddington without a confirmed connection.
For passengers travelling from Belgium, the impact was indirect but practical. Eurostar services terminate at London St Pancras, so anyone continuing across London to Heathrow faced a disrupted onward journey and needed to verify an alternative route before departure. Eurostar itself was not reported as affected by the fire.
The immediate emergency has ended, but the transport recovery remains the central issue. Rail operators must inspect the affected infrastructure, reposition trains and crews, and clear the accumulated passenger backlog. The cause of the grass fire, the extent of any railway damage and the precise timetable for a full service remain unconfirmed. Passengers travelling on Sunday should consult live operator information before setting out, particularly because National Rail had already scheduled early-morning engineering changes affecting Heathrow Express.
